2x-y=1
2x-y=5

...
y=2x-1
When x = 0, y =-1 ( 0,-1)
when y = 0, x= 1/2 (1/2,0)
y=2x-5
When x= 0,, y= -5 (0,-5)
When y=0, x=5/2. (5/2,0)

m=2 is the slope for both the lines. so they are parallel. Y intercepts are different. So they are parallel lines
